Tomo-Chanโs Birthday Makeover
In our first segment, itโs Tomoโs birthday, and she starts acting smug to the others since she has her birthday before them. Besides getting sunglasses from Jun that give her the power of the drip and an actual gold bar from Carol, Tomo receives a special birthday present. Carol and Misuzu give her a mega-makeover. One thatโs way more extensive than the one she got for her date with Jun. then Carol and Misuzu send her out into the world to give her confidence.
Then, as if by fate, she runs into Jun at a convenience store. And Jun does recognize her in her makeover, and heโs super confused about it! So confused that the day afterwards, he goes out of his way to get punched by her to make sure she hasnโt gone soft on him!
As funny as this whole thing was, it does give us some insight into what Jun sees in Tomo. Heโs suffering from the classic โputting someone on a pedestalโ syndrome.
Dodgeball is Serious Business
In the second segment, a dodgeball tournamentโs coming up. And since Tomoโs too strong for the girls, she has to play on the boyโs team with Jun. Since the two are unstoppable together, they slaughter the enemy. Dodgeball is serious business to high schoolers, after all!
Come the final round, the two face off against the strongest person in school, and Jun gets knocked out protecting Tomo. So Tomo tries to turn the thing around by getting Jun back in the game, but Jun zones out andโฆthey still win, but itโs anticlimactic.
There is a reason why Jun messed up, though: he was expecting Tomo to win without him. This whole episode reveals that Jun has Tomo on this pedestal in his head. To him, sheโs the strongest person he knows, and heโs always been trying to catch up to her, even though she doesn’t see it that way. As a result, heโs got this inferiority complex with Tomo. He knows things are different between them now, but he doesnโt want to move forward until he thinks heโs strong enough to rival her.
In other words, normal teen love drama.
